Cardamom and Vanilla Swirl Buns

- 3 cups (375g) all-purpose flour
- 1 ¾ ounces (50g) active dry yeast
- 6 ounces (175g) unsalted butter, softened
- 2 cups (475ml) milk
- ½ cup (115g) granulated sugar
- 1 ¾ teaspoons ground cardamom
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 1 egg, for brushing
- Pearl sugar, for garnish
1. Whisk together sugar and yeast in a small bowl. Add 240ml (1 cup) of milk and let it sit for 5-10 minutes until the mixture becomes frothy.
2. Combine flour, salt, and ground cardamom in a large mixing bowl.
3. Add softened butter, yeast mixture, and the remaining 240ml (1 cup) of milk to the dry ingredients. Mix until a smooth dough forms.
4. Knead the dough for 10-12 minutes until it becomes elastic and smooth.
5.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over it with plastic wrap, and let it rise in a warm place for about 1 hour or until it has doubled in size.
6. Preheat the oven to 190°C (375°F).
7. Punch down the dough and divide it into 44 equal pieces. Roll each piece into a ball then flatten it slightly into an oval shape.
8. Place the dough pieces on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, leaving about 2.5cm (1 inch) of space between each bun.
9. Brush the tops with egg and sprinkle with pearl sugar.
10. Bake the buns for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.
